Nestled in the bustling area of Chauk Bazaar, St. Andrews Church is a stunning Anglican church that has become a notable landmark in Darjeeling. Established in the 19th century, this architectural gem showcases a blend of Gothic and colonial styles, making it a perfect stop for history enthusiasts and architecture lovers alike. The church's striking facade, adorned with intricate woodwork and stained glass windows, exudes an aura of peace and reverence. As you step inside, the serene atmosphere invites quiet contemplation, providing a respite from the vibrant energy of the surrounding market area. The church is surrounded by lush greenery, which enhances its picturesque setting and offers beautiful views of the nearby hills. Visitors often find themselves captivated by the church's charm, taking time to appreciate its historical significance and architectural beauty. St. Andrews Church is not just a place of worship; it is also a significant part of Darjeeling's cultural heritage. The church has witnessed countless events and gatherings throughout its history, making it a focal point for the local community. As tourists stroll through the peaceful grounds, they can immerse themselves in the history that permeates the walls and grounds of this sacred space. The church often hosts various community events, allowing visitors to experience the local culture and traditions. For those looking to capture memories, the church offers stunning photo opportunities against the backdrop of the breathtaking Darjeeling hills. Whether you seek spiritual solace, historical insight, or simply a quiet place to reflect, St. Andrews Church is an essential stop on your Darjeeling itinerary.
Local tips
- Visit early in the morning to enjoy the peaceful ambiance and avoid crowds.
- Check local event schedules to join community activities held at the church.
- Take a moment to explore the surrounding gardens for picturesque views.
- Respect the sacredness of the space; quiet behavior is appreciated.

Getting There
-
Walking
If you are in the central area of Darjeeling, start at the Mall Road, a popular promenade. From the Mall, head towards the Chowrasta square. Once at Chowrasta, take the road leading down towards Chauk Bazaar. Continue walking straight for about 10-15 minutes. You will pass a few shops and local eateries. Keep an eye out for the signboards directing you to St. Andrews Church. The church is located at Chauk Bazaar, just off the main road. It has a distinct architectural style and is situated in a bustling area, making it hard to miss.
-
Walking from the Darjeeling Railway Station
From the Darjeeling Railway Station, exit the station and turn left. Walk down the hill for about 300 meters until you reach a T-junction. Turn right at the junction and continue walking straight for approximately 20 minutes. This path will take you through local markets and shops. As you approach Chauk Bazaar, you will see St. Andrews Church on your left side. The church is located at 27X8+4QG, Chauk Bazaar, Darjeeling, West Bengal 734101.
-
Walking from the Darjeeling Clock Tower
Start at the Darjeeling Clock Tower, a well-known landmark in the area. From the clock tower, head towards the nearby Chowk Bazaar area. Walk downhill for about 10 minutes, and as you walk, you will come across various shops and street vendors. Look for the signs guiding you towards the church. St. Andrews Church will be on your right as you enter the Chauk Bazaar area, just a short walk from the main street.
